        "content": "<p>Farewell, Indonesia<\/p>\n<p>Time really flies. It seems only yesterday I first touched the<br>\nrich soil of Indonesia, on March 6, 1991. Now I have to bid<br>\nfarewell to this lovely country after having served more than<br>\nfive years as my country's information Director with the Taipei<br>\nEconomic and Trade Office, which represents the ROC's interests<br>\nin Indonesia in the absence of diplomatic relations.<\/p>\n<p>To enhance ties between the two countries through better<br>\nunderstanding is part and parcel of my job. I am very glad to<br>\nwitness the tremendous progress that has been made in the past<br>\nfive years between Indonesia and Taiwan in terms of investment,<br>\ntrade and tourism, to name only a few.<\/p>\n<p>Until the end of 1990, Taiwanese investment in Indonesia stood<br>\nat only US$1.87 billion. As of June 30, 1996, that investment had<br>\nreached $9.09 billion, an increase of 500 percent in five and a<br>\nhalf years. Two-way trade between  the two countries in 1990<br>\namounted to $2.16 billion. It had increased to $4.2 billion in<br>\n1995, doubling in size, with Indonesia enjoying a surplus. In<br>\n1990, Indonesia received about 125,000 Taiwanese visitors. In<br>\n1995, more than 800,000 of us visited Indonesia, an increase of<br>\nalmost 650 percent. Judging from the vitality shown by both<br>\ncountries, I believe that all these numbers will reach another<br>\npeak by the year 2000.<\/p>\n<p>One more thing worth mentioning is the entrepreneurship<br>\ntraining program provided by Taiwan for Indonesian youths. The<br>\nprogram is sponsored by Taipei's International Economic and<br>\nDevelopment Fund with assistance from related Indonesian<br>\norganizations. Currently more than 400 Indonesian youths are on<br>\nthe program in Taiwanese manufacturing industries. Besides<br>\nlearning basic skill on production lines, workshops in areas such<br>\nas business management and marketing are also provided, so that<br>\nwhen they come back to Indonesia they are already equipped with<br>\nthe knowledge needed to start their own enterprises. I hope these<br>\nIndonesian youths become the seeds for Indonesia's steady<br>\neconomic development in the years to come.<\/p>\n<p>Much as I and my wife want to stay in this beautiful country,<br>\nwe have to leave very soon.
